Understanding Compressor Types in Commercial Refrigeration

In the realm of commercial refrigeration, grasping compressor types is paramount for ensuring optimal operation. Various compressor designs cater to different cooling needs. Many common types include reciprocating, scroll, rotary, and centrifugal compressors. Each type possesses unique attributes, influencing its appropriateness for specific applications.

Reciprocating compressors, known for their robustness, utilize pistons to compress refrigerant gas. Scroll compressors offer quiet operation and are often employed in smaller-scale applications. Rotary compressors provide a efficient design suitable for moderate cooling demands. Centrifugal compressors, characterized by their high capacity, are ideal for large-scale refrigeration systems.

When identifying a compressor for commercial refrigeration, it's essential to analyze factors such as refrigerant type, system size, and temperature range.

Ultimately, selecting the appropriate compressor type can significantly impact the performance of your refrigeration system.

Resolving Common Commercial Refrigeration Problems

A reliable refrigeration system is crucial to any commercial operation. When issues arise, it can impact your business and lead to substantial losses. To minimize downtime and optimize your operational efficiency, understanding common refrigeration problems and their solutions is indispensable.

Several problems can affect commercial refrigerators and freezers. Some of the most frequently encountered issues include: compressor failure, refrigerant leaks, condenser coil blockages, faulty thermostats, and door seals that are damaged or not properly sealing. Diagnosing these problems promptly will prevent further damage to your system and reduce energy consumption.

To efficiently troubleshoot commercial refrigeration problems, start by observing the unit for any apparent signs of malfunction.

Meticulously examine the condenser coils for debris or ice buildup, and check the refrigerant lines for leaks. Ensure that the thermostat is calibrated correctly and that the door seals are tight and in good condition.

If you identify a problem that you are unable to correct on your own, it is crucial to contact a qualified refrigeration technician for assistance. A trained professional has the expertise and tools necessary to identify the root cause of the problem and perform the appropriate repairs.

Remember, regular maintenance plays a vital role in preventing refrigeration problems and ensuring that your system operates smoothly and effectively.

Understanding Modern Commercial Refrigeration

The industry of commercial refrigeration is constantly advancing with new technologies aiming to improve efficiency, eco-friendliness. One notable trend is the adoption of smart refrigeration systems that utilize sensors and data analytics to optimize operation. These systems can analyze factors like temperature, humidity, and door openings, providing valuable insights for repair and energy management.

Moreover, the use of sustainable cooling agents is increasing as a way to reduce the environmental impact of refrigeration systems. These refrigerants, such as propane or carbon dioxide, have reduced greenhouse gas emissions compared to traditional hydrofluorocarbon (HFC) refrigerants.

In addition, advancements in insulation materials and design are playing a critical role in improving the energy efficiency of commercial refrigeration units. These improvements lower cooling costs, contributing to a more sustainable performance.

Maximizing Peak Performance of Your Commercial Refrigerator

A well-functioning commercial refrigerator is vital for any food service operation. To ensure your appliance runs smoothly and efficiently, consistent maintenance is paramount. Begin by examining the evaporator fins for dirt buildup, which can hinder airflow and reduce cooling capacity. Clean them with a soft brush and vacuum cleaner to enhance their efficiency.

Additionally, it's important to inspect the refrigerator's door seals for any damage or gaps. A tight seal prevents warm air from entering, maintaining a consistent temperature inside. If you discover any issues, replace the damaged seals promptly to maintain optimal performance.

Finally, regularly monitor the refrigerator's temperature using a calibrated thermometer. Adjust the thermostat as needed to achieve the desired temperature range for your stored items. By following these simple maintenance practices, you can extend the lifespan of your commercial refrigerator and ensure consistent, reliable cooling performance.
